上記ページの手順だけだとrails6ではルートを削除できなかったのでメモ。
調査したところ、rails6から導入されたActionTextでActiveStorageがrequireされていました。
なのでapplication.rbで、ActiveStorageとActionTextもコメントアウトすることでルートから削除することができます。
僕の場合は、ActiveMailboxも不要でしたのでコメントアウトしてます。
application.rb
require "rails"
require "active_model/railtie"
require "active_job/railtie"
require "active_record/railtie"
# require "active_storage/engine"
require "action_controller/railtie"
require "action_mailer/railtie"
# require "action_mailbox/engine"
# require "action_text/engine"
require "action_view/railtie"
require "action_cable/engine"
require "sprockets/railtie"
また、ActiveStorageにはconfig.active_storage.draw_routes
というルートに関する設定があるっぽいんですが、falseにしても設定が反映されませんでした。
application.rb
# 機能してない?
config.active_storage.draw_routes = false